Why Bitcoin Could Crash to Zero Overnight96


Bitcoin has been on a roller coaster ride over the past few years, with its price fluctuating wildly. In recent months, its value has plummeted by more than 50%, and there are concerns that it could crash to zero overnight.

There are a number of factors that could contribute to a Bitcoin crash. One is the fact that it is not backed by any physical assets, such as gold or silver. This means that its value is based solely on speculation, and it can be very volatile as a result.

Another factor that could lead to a crash is the fact that Bitcoin is still a relatively new technology. It is not as well-established as traditional currencies, and there are still a number of bugs and security issues that need to be addressed.

Finally, the regulatory landscape surrounding Bitcoin is still evolving. This could create uncertainty among investors and lead to a sell-off.

Of course, it is also possible that Bitcoin will weather the storm and continue to rise in value. However, investors should be aware of the risks involved and should not invest more than they can afford to lose.

Here are some specific factors that could trigger a Bitcoin crash:
A major security breach on a major Bitcoin exchange
A crackdown on Bitcoin by governments
A loss of confidence in Bitcoin among investors
A global recession

If any of these events were to occur, it could cause a panic sell-off of Bitcoin, which could lead to its price crashing to zero.
